Memory Book #2 - International and American travel, 1933-1965

 File — Box 1
Scope and Contents From the Collection:

This small collection documents the life of Grace Ingledue, primarily through a series of "memory books" (photograph albums and scrapbooks) that document her life from the appoximately 1920 to the early 1970s. The collection also consists of a student diary (1919-1920) from Ingledue's time at Ohio Northern University, student ephemera, and other materials that provide insights into her professional and social life post-ONU.

Dates: 1933-1965

Photographs

 Series
Identifier: 4
Scope and Contents This series contains loose personal photographs of the McMillen family (immediate and extended), photographs of the McMillen family friends, landscapes, the McMillen family homes, and photos from Robert and Wheelers' travels. The professional photos contained within this series include photographs of Robert and Wheeler at business functions, different staff photographs, photos of agricultural work, and Robert during his time in the military.
